Remove Cost Remove Customer Remove Finance Remove Tucson
article thumbnail

You Don’t Need Delaware to Start Your Company

Startup Professionals Musings

There are still business considerations which might override low cost and simplicity. The same applies if you are a foreign startup which needs to incorporate in the US to operate with American customers. Visit their offices in Phoenix or Tucson for personal service.

Delaware 201